In stock: 10+ front engine mount at Next day Brand: FEBEST OEM# match OEM Part Number: GE6T-39-050 Alternative Product Numbers: MZM-GFAF (FEBEST), GE6T-39-050 (MAZDA), GE6T-39-050A (MAZDA), L081-39-050 (MAZDA), L081-39-050A (MAZDA) Add to Cart Net Price: AED 57.88 AED 60.78 with VAT